Russian President Vladimir Putin will go to the settlement of the Ukrainian crisis, said US President Donald Trump, talking to reporters on board his plane.
"President Putin would look great if he managed to settle this. And I think he will settle it, but we will see. And if he does not settle, it will end badly for him," Trump threatened.
The Kremlin stressed that Russia is ready to resolve the conflict on the Ukraine, despite the tension. However, Moscow concludes that the US president retains the "political will" to continue negotiations, while Europe and Ukraine do not want this, said Russian presidential spokesman Dmitry Peskov.
